Key Equipment Types for Ethanol Production in Global Markets

Ethanol production is critical for sustainable energy. Various equipment plays a vital role in this process. Key equipment types include fermentation tanks, distillation units, and dehydration systems. Each component is crucial to ensure efficiency and yield.

Fermentation tanks are essential for converting sugars into ethanol. These vessels must maintain the right temperature and pH levels. Reports indicate that optimizing these conditions can increase ethanol yield by up to 20%. However, improper maintenance can lead to contamination, which significantly affects overall production.

Distillation units help separate ethanol from the fermentation mixture. They operate on principles of boiling and cooling. The efficiency of these units can greatly impact the purity of the final product. Also, dehydration systems are necessary for removing water, achieving the desired fuel grade. Industry studies indicate that advances in membrane technology could improve water removal efficiency by over 30%.

Benefits of Using Fuel Ethanol Equipment for Global Buyers

Fuel ethanol has gained substantial attention worldwide as a renewable energy source. Utilizing fuel ethanol equipment presents notable advantages for global buyers. According to the Renewable Fuels Association, the U.S. ethanol industry contributed $41 billion to the economy in 2020. This showcases the economic benefits of investing in fuel ethanol production.

One major benefit is the reduction of greenhouse gas emissions. Studies indicate that ethanol can reduce emissions by up to 46% compared to gasoline. This aligns with the global push for cleaner energy alternatives. However, buyers must consider the environmental impact of production methods, particularly in terms of land use and water consumption.

Additionally, fuel ethanol offers enhanced engine performance. Ethanol-blended fuels can increase octane levels, leading to improved efficiency. A report by the U.S. Department of Agriculture emphasizes that ethanol can help reduce fuel costs. Future Trends in Fuel Ethanol Equipment and Global Adoption

The growing global interest in fuel ethanol aligns with increasing environmental concerns. Reports indicate that global ethanol production reached over over 110 billion liters in 2022, with projections estimating a steady annual growth of 5% through 2030. This reflects a shift in energy strategies worldwide, pushing for sustainable alternatives to fossil fuels.

Innovations in fuel ethanol equipment are vital. Advances in biofuel technologies enhance efficiency, lowering production costs. Recent studies show that new distillation methods can reduce energy consumption by as much as 30%. Manufacturers are investing in equipment that integrates automation and data analytics. These technologies streamline operations, improving yield and reducing waste.

However, challenges persist. The fluctuation of feedstock prices can impact production viability. Also, regulatory frameworks vary greatly between regions, complicating global adoption.
